Jonah Platt is a trusted voice in the modern conversation on Jewish identity, culture, and current events. He is the host of BEING JEWISH WITH JONAH PLATT, the new hit podcast that explores the diverse spectrum of Jewish identity through conversations with a wide array of notable guests such as Top Chef’s Gail Simmons, political analyst Van Jones, Rabbi David Wolpe, and actress Patricia Heaton. A true entertainment multi-hyphenate, Jonah has acted in prestige projects from Hollywood (like the Oscar nominated BEING THE RICARDOS) to Broadway (the smash hit WICKED), written for a number of TV comedies, and is currently producing his first feature film, THE MENSCH, in which he will co-star alongside Ginnifer Goodwin. He is also a sought after singer and musician, an award-winning vocal arranger, a director of improv and theater, and is currently co-writing the musical adaptation of Lois Lowry’s best-selling novel, THE GIVER. His words on the Jewish experience have appeared in Variety, the New York Post, LA Magazine, Jewish Journal, Hey Alma, Kveller & The Wrap, and he's been a featured expert on KTLA News, Fox News Digital, Atlanta News First, Israel’s i24 & News Nation.
